基于fpga地铁售票系统课程设计_第1页
基于fpga地铁售票系统课程设计_第2页
基于fpga地铁售票系统课程设计_第3页
基于fpga地铁售票系统课程设计_第4页
基于fpga地铁售票系统课程设计_第5页
已阅读5页,还剩1页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

基于fpga地铁售票系统课程设计一、课程目标

知识目标:

1.掌握FPGA的基本原理及其在数字系统设计中的应用;

2.学习并理解地铁售票系统的基本工作原理和功能模块;

3.学会使用硬件描述语言(如VHDL/Verilog)进行FPGA编程设计;

4.掌握利用FPGA实现地铁售票系统中的数据存储、处理和传输方法。

技能目标:

1.能够运用所学知识独立设计并实现一个基于FPGA的地铁售票系统模块;

2.培养学生动手实践能力,提高学生在数字系统设计中的问题分析、方案设计和调试能力;

3.培养学生团队协作和沟通能力,提高项目管理和执行效率。

情感态度价值观目标:

1.激发学生对数字系统设计和FPGA应用的兴趣,培养创新意识和探索精神;

2.培养学生严谨的科学态度和良好的学习习惯,提高学生的自我管理和自我约束能力;

3.增强学生的社会责任感和使命感,认识到科技发展对改善民生的重大意义。

课程性质:本课程为实践性较强的课程,结合理论知识与实际操作,培养学生具备实际工程项目设计和实施能力。

学生特点:学生具备一定的电子技术基础知识,对FPGA有一定了解,但实践经验不足。

教学要求:教师需结合课程特点和学生实际情况,采用任务驱动、项目导向等教学方法,引导学生主动探究,注重培养学生的实践能力和创新能力。通过课程学习,使学生在掌握基本知识的基础上,达到预期的学习成果。

二、教学内容

1.FPGA基础知识回顾:FPGA芯片结构、编程原理、硬件描述语言(VHDL/Verilog)基础;

2.地铁售票系统概述:系统功能、模块划分、工作原理;

3.FPGA在地铁售票系统中的应用:数据存储、处理和传输模块设计;

4.实践操作:

a.FPGA编程设计:学习编写硬件描述语言代码,实现地铁售票系统功能模块;

b.仿真与调试:使用相关软件进行代码仿真、调试,确保系统功能正确;

c.硬件实现:在FPGA开发板上进行硬件编程,实现地铁售票系统;

5.项目管理与团队协作:项目进度安排、任务分配、团队协作与沟通;

6.教学内容安排与进度:

a.FPGA基础知识(第1周);

b.地铁售票系统概述(第2周);

c.FPGA在地铁售票系统中的应用(第3-4周);

d.实践操作(第5-8周);

e.项目总结与展示(第9周)。

教学内容与教材关联性:本教学内容以教材为基础,结合实际工程案例,注重理论与实践相结合,使学生更好地掌握FPGA技术及其在数字系统设计中的应用。教学内容具有科学性、系统性和实用性,旨在提高学生的实践能力和创新能力。

三、教学方法

为了提高教学效果,激发学生的学习兴趣和主动性,本课程将采用以下多样化的教学方法:

1.讲授法:教师通过系统讲解FPGA基础知识和地铁售票系统原理,为学生奠定扎实的理论基础。结合教材内容,注重知识点的深入剖析,帮助学生理解并掌握核心概念。

2.讨论法:针对地铁售票系统中的功能模块和设计要点,组织学生进行小组讨论,培养学生的思考能力和团队协作能力。通过讨论,使学生从不同角度分析问题,提高解决问题的能力。

3.案例分析法:引入实际地铁售票系统案例,分析其设计思路、技术要点和优化策略。让学生在学习过程中,了解工程实践中的问题和解决方案,提高学生的分析能力和实践能力。

4.实验法:设置实践操作环节,让学生动手编写硬件描述语言代码,进行FPGA编程设计。通过实验,使学生将理论知识与实际操作相结合,提高学生的动手实践能力。

5.任务驱动法:将地铁售票系统设计任务分解为若干个子任务,引导学生逐步完成。任务驱动法有助于激发学生的学习兴趣,提高学生的自主学习能力和解决问题的能力。

6.项目导向法:以地铁售票系统项目为载体,让学生在完成项目过程中,掌握FPGA技术及其应用。项目导向法有助于培养学生的综合能力和创新能力,提高学生的职业素养。

7.互动式教学:鼓励学生提问、发表观点,教师及时解答疑问,形成良好的教学互动。互动式教学有助于提高学生的学习积极性,培养学生的表达能力和沟通能力。

8.反馈评价法:在教学过程中,及时对学生的学习成果进行评价和反馈,帮助学生发现不足,提高教学质量。反馈评价法有助于学生了解自己的学习进度,调整学习方法。

四、教学评估

为确保教学质量和全面反映学生的学习成果,本课程设计以下评估方式:

1.平时表现:占总评成绩的30%。包括课堂出勤、参与讨论的积极程度、提问与回答问题的表现等。此部分评估旨在鼓励学生积极参与课堂活动,培养良好的学习习惯。

-课堂出勤:评估学生按时参加课程的情况;

-课堂参与度:评估学生在课堂讨论、提问和回答问题时的表现;

-小组讨论:评估学生在团队合作中的贡献和协作能力。

2.作业:占总评成绩的20%。包括理论知识作业和实践操作作业,旨在检验学生对课堂所学知识的掌握程度和实际应用能力。

-理论作业:评估学生对FPGA基础知识、地铁售票系统原理的理解;

-实践作业:评估学生运用硬件描述语言进行FPGA编程设计和调试的能力。

3.实验报告:占总评成绩的20%。要求学生在实验过程中撰写实验报告,包括实验目的、过程、结果和心得体会,以评估学生的实验操作能力和分析总结能力。

4.考试:占总评成绩的30%。包括期中和期末考试,主要测试学生对FPGA及地铁售票系统知识点的掌握程度。

-期中考试:评估学生对前半学期知识点的掌握;

-期末考试:综合评估学生对整个课程知识点的掌握。

5.项目展示与答辩:占总评成绩的10%。学生在课程结束时需完成地铁售票系统项目,并进行展示和答辩。此部分评估旨在检验学生的综合运用能力、沟通表达能力和团队协作精神。

教学评估方式客观、公正,能够全面反映学生的学习成果。通过多种评估方式相结合,旨在激发学生的学习积极性,提高学生的实践能力和创新能力。教师应及时对评估结果进行分析,为教学改进提供依据,确保教学质量。

五、教学安排

为确保教学任务在有限的时间内顺利完成,同时考虑学生的实际情况和需求,本课程的教学安排如下:

1.教学进度:课程共9周,每周安排3课时,共计27课时。

-第1周:FPGA基础知识回顾,包括FPGA芯片结构、编程原理等;

-第2周:地铁售票系统概述,介绍系统功能、模块划分及工作原理;

-第3-4周:FPGA在地铁售票系统中的应用,讲解数据存储、处理和传输模块设计;

-第5-8周:实践操作,包括FPGA编程设计、仿真与调试、硬件实现等;

-第9周:项目总结与展示,学生进行项目展示与答辩。

2.教学时间:根据学生的作息时间,将课程安排在学生精力充沛的时段进行,以确保教学质量。

3.教学地点:

-理论课:安排在多媒体教室,方便教师使用PPT、视频等教学资源进行授课;

-实践课:安排在实验室,学生可以现场操作FPGA开发板,进行实践学习。

4.考试与评估时间:

-期中考试:安排在第5周,检验学生对前半学期知识点的掌握;

-期末考试:安排在第9周,综合评估学生对整个课程知识点的掌握;

-平时作业、实验报告和项目展示:根据课程进度,设置合理的提交时间,确保学生有足够的时间完成

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

最新文档

评论

0/150

提交评论